



Updates from the June 1, 2020 IATF-EID Briefing:
1. IATF-EID RESO NO. 41
• AREAS UNDER GCQ and MGCQ: facebook.com/PHcities/posts/3117600781631953
• RIATFs of NCR and Cebu City are tasked to monitor health system performance, capacity, strict compliance to surveillance, isolation, and treatment protocols.
• Cebu City to submit its detailed plans on zoning for the city and priority barangays
2. GCQ
• Vulnerable & minors are under strict home quarantine
• Government services are on full operational capacity following alternative work arrangements
• Transportation Phase 1. Effective June 1 to 21, allowed modes of transportation with limited passenger capacity in Metro Manila only, are the following:
⁃ train and bus augmentation
⁃ taxis and TNVS
⁃ shuttle services (P2P Buses)
⁃ bicycles
⁃ tricycles with LGU clearance/approval
⁃ Provincial buses are not allowed to enter Metro Manila.
• Transportation Phase 2. Effective from June 22 to 30, allowed modes with limited passenger capacity in Metro Manila only, are the following:
⁃ public utility buses
⁃ modern PUVs
⁃ UV Express
• Inter-province / LGU travel
⁃ No travel authority required for those residing and moving within Metro Manila
⁃ No travel authority needed if attending to a medical or family emergencies, if travel is within metro manila, or if travel is within the province
⁃ A travel authority is needed if the movement would involve passage to two provinces or LGU
⁃ Authorized Persons Outside of Residence (APOR) do not need any travel authority provided they possess a company ID or COE.
3. MGCQ
• All (100\%) groups and sectors are allowed to go outside but must strictly follow the minimum health standards
• Government services are on full operational capacity, including physical work, but alternative arrangements for workers/employees over 59 years old.
4. NATIONAL DEFENSE - SND LORENZANA
• AFP disbursed several vehicles to aid the shortage of transportation seen today with the start of implementation of GCQ in Metro Manila
• MMDA and NCRPO are continuously monitoring the flow of transportation, particularly in national roads in Metro Manila
• Anti-Terrorism Bill was certified as an urgent bill to ensure that the safety of the Filipino people from threats of terrorism.
5. INTERIOR AND LOCAL GOVERNMENT - SILG AÑO
• Crime rates (illegal drugs-related) decreased to 59\% during the period of ECQ.
• No Back-riding Policy is strictly implemented even for couples during the period of GCQ.
6. HEALTH - USEC. VERGEIRE
• Indicators for DOH to recommend a transition to ECQ or a clustered lockdown will depend on the increase in the doubling time and exhaustion of critical care utilization rate.
7. NTF FOR COVID-19 - SEC. GALVEZ
• Zoning or clustering process for areas seen to have an increase of community transmission of COVID-19 is recommended to LGUs to contain further spread.
